Viagra is a prescription drug that is used to treat erectile problems. It works by enhancing the blood flow to the penis. In general, it takes about 30 minutes for the medication to start working and can last for as long as four hours.
The individual patient will determine the dosage of Viagra to treat erectile dysfunction. There is no “right” dosage. Your doctor will determine the appropriate treatment depending on your medical history, symptoms and underlying causes of erectile dysfunction.
A common dose of Viagra is 50 mg. However, some people might experience better results using a higher dose. There are some side effects that can occur when you use more Viagra than the recommended.
The maximum dosage of Viagra approved by the FDA is 100 mg. The dosage should not be increased without a physician’s permission. Taking more than the recommended dose could lead to serious health problems.
